Depends on what you're after.
7.5 is less utilitarian, has 9 speeds, and prettier parts.
7.3 has 8 speeds and a front rack mount. Both I prefer over the 7.5's offering.
Is it worth the money? Not really, unless to you the looks and an extra gear are worth $300 for ya. You certainly won't go any faster. The carbon fork is nice (but fragile, scratches can render them unsafe,) but ride quality is mostly dependent on tire size and pressure.
If you ride in the wet, the 7.3 disc looks alright.
